KOOKABURRA (Dacelos novaeguinea)
 
 
COOL FACTS
  • The call of the Kookaburra sounds like crazy laughter.
  • Kookaburras hop instead of walk.
  • Kookaburras will even take on venomous snakes.
 
WHO WE ARE
  • Kookaburras are part of the Kingfisher bird family.
  • Kookaburras often help feed their younger siblings.
  • Kookaburras rarely hunt over water.
 
WHAT WE DO
  • They fly in zig-zag patterns to protect their territories.
  • Kookaburras build nests in hollow trees.
  • They pound their prey against rocks or logs to tenderize it.
 
WHERE WE LIVE IN THE WORLD
Various species of Kookaburras range throughout Australia.
